A - It's too easy.

B - Your ship shoots too slowly and the bullets are pretty weak.

C - Long stretches w/ no enemies.

D - Most enemies fall slowly from the bottom of the screen. They should have more complicated and interesting movement patterns. And it was hardly worth shooting most of them anyway because the would shoot unaimed lasers straight down the screen.

E - Lasers are hard to see, as well as the bombs that fire bullets when destroyed

F - Subweapon seemed useless

Everything Zebra said, and also, when you have a fast firing rate, the game slows down from the large number of objects [please add a quality change button].

The game needs more interesting firing patterns, it needs to have slower enemy shots, and either A: a life based system, like most games, or B: have shots take off more health when you get hit.

The game has quite a bit of potential, but it's depressingly boring currently. I couldn't bother to go through the second stage. The best part of the game so far has to be the first boss, and it's too easy.
